## Understanding RN Nursing Programs
### What is an RN Nursing Program?
An RN nursing program is a degree or diploma program that prepares students to become Registered Nurses. This involves acquiring clinical skills, nursing theory, and healthcare science education.RN programs can vary in length and format, but they generally fall into three categories:
– **Associate Degree in Nursing (ADN):** Typically a two-year program, focusing on nursing skills and clinical practices.
– **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N):** A four-year program that offers a broader scope of nursing education and prepares graduates for more advanced roles.
– **Diploma Programs:** Hospital-based programs that can last about three years, though they are less common now.
### Why Choose an RN Program?
Pursuing an RN nursing program offers numerous benefits:
– **High Demand for Nurses:** The U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ics projects a 7% job growth for RNs from 2019 to 2029.
– **Diverse Career Paths:** RNs can specialize in various fields, including pediatrics, geriatrics, mental health, and more.
– **Competitive Salary:** The average annual wage for RNs was around $75,000 in 2020, with potential for higher earnings based on specialization and experience.
– **Personal Fulfillment:** Nursing is a rewarding profession where you can have a significant impact on patients’ lives.

### Top Factors to Consider When Choosing a Program
1. **Accreditation:** Ensure the program is accredited by a recognized body, such as the Commission on Collegiate Nursing Education (CCNE) or the Accreditation Commission for Education in Nursing (ACEN).
2. **Cost:** Consider tuition and other fees, as well as financial aid options.
3. **location:** Proximity to your home or potential job opportunities can influence your choice.
4. **Program Format:** Look for flexible options,including online and hybrid programs,especially if you are working or have family commitments.
5. **NCLEX Pass Rates:** A high pass rate reflects the quality of the program and its preparation for the NCLEX-RN exam.

## Practical tips for Success in RN Programs
1.**Stay Organized:** Use planners or digital tools to keep track of classes, assignments, and deadlines.
2. **Create a Study Schedule:** Consistency is key. Allocate specific times for study sessions each week.
3. **Join Study Groups:** Collaborating with peers can provide support and enhance your learning experience.
4. **practice Clinical Skills:** hands-on practice in lab sessions is crucial for mastering nursing procedures.
5. **Seek Mentorship:** Connect with experienced nurses or instructors who can guide you through challenging topics.
